Here is my spin on Dinbass (as I call him). I have ordered from him while living in the States - both direct or through Ebay - and from my current locale in Shanghai, China.

Direct from his store arrival times have varied from 1 week to 2 months. From Ebay the same. Two times things never arrived after 3 months. I call him Dinbass because they don't respond to emails about problems. Nevertheless, I was not out any money. Ebay refunded me.

In Shanghai - of course things arrive fast. Always 1-2 weeks. This whether I order direct or through Ebay.

Here is the interesting part. If I order from the States to Shanghai it can take 2 weeks or 2+ months. My theory - customs delays. In reverse - HK to US same thing can happen. If you look at Dinballs ratings on Ebay you will see what happened to me happens to others. I seem to remember this as a 1/50 event. Anyways - you can check out his number of bad reviews on Ebay to get the true stats. Ebay will protect you. Your credit card will not for an international purchase. He also adds lots of fees - high shipping and a bank fee if you order direct. Note: I order from other HK dealers and they do not add bank fees and high shipping to me in Shanghai. So Dinbass gets only Ebay purchases from me.

sounds like you had a good result. Maybe since they completed their move to the new location and got settled in they are taking more time for customer service. I have not had a problem since last July. I have problems with other dealers in HK - I have to confirm inventory levels before I order or they me be out of stuff. A positive for Dinbass is he always has in stock what he claims. I tend to have many many small orders across a year, so I have a very hogh probability of seeing issues if systemic.

My belief on the other HK dealers is they are simoly unorganized. I have visited most of them. Dinbass is LARGE, very organized shelving. Very clear order picking and order scanning process which is good for inventory managment. The other places are small, have huge amunts of inventory everywhere, list everything they can carry on their web site and have ZERO probability of keeping accurate inventory. They have no scanners - I have watched a couple filling internet orders while I was there.
